There are also two main courtyards in the school; one courtyard is called the Junior Courtyard and is the designated courtyard for freshmen (9th grade) and sophomores (10th grade), though any student may choose to spend time there. Because high school athletics plays a substantial role in student enrollment and overall revenue of a school district, it is the athletic director's job to ensure that the sports teams positively represent the institution as a whole. According to the US Bureau of Labor Statistics, elementary and secondary education administrators collectively earned a median annual income of $98,490 as of May 2020. In 2010, five seniors performed a less destructive, yet equally disruptive prank by stacking approximately three hundred cinder blocks and balancing a telephone pole on top of it to block the entrance to the parking lot, forcing the faculty and students to park in the surrounding neighborhoods and walk onto campus. Athletic directors continuously work to develop an overarching mission for the success of their athletic department; they strive to engage with the student body to motivate students to join sports teams and get students more actively involved in school-wide events. Varsity football games are large social events at the school and students are encouraged to show school spirit by wearing the school colours (green and white, though black has become an unofficial complement) to school Fridays as well as on football game days as well as cover themselves in paint on game nights. Welcome to Hempfield Athletics The Hempfield Board of School Directors provides funding for 24 varsity sports and a total of 45 teams competing at the varsity, junior varsity, junior high, and junior high junior varsity levels spanning grades 7-12.
